Hello Christoph,

In this part of your patch:
[...]
Index: linux-2.6.10/include/linux/gfp.h
===================================================================
--- linux-2.6.10.orig/include/linux/gfp.h	2005-01-21 10:43:59.000000000 -0800
+++ linux-2.6.10/include/linux/gfp.h	2005-01-21 11:56:07.000000000 -0800
@@ -131,4 +131,5 @@ extern void FASTCALL(free_cold_page(stru

  void page_alloc_init(void);

+void prep_zero_page(struct page *, unsigned int order);
  #endif /* __LINUX_GFP_H */
-
imoh would be better:
+void prep_zero_page(struct page *page, unsigned int order, unsigned int gfp_flags);
